Firefox (v 16) 对这个来自函数的匿名数组赋值没有问题:
var x = 0; var y = 0;
[x,y] = incr1(x,y); // x,y now both equal 1
function incr1(x,y) {
return [x+1,y+1];
}
另一方面,使用 Chrome (v 18) 中的开发人员工具,它会抱怨“未捕获的引用错误:分配中的左侧无效”
Firefox (v 16) 对这个来自函数的匿名数组赋值没有问题:
var x = 0; var y = 0;
[x,y] = incr1(x,y); // x,y now both equal 1
function incr1(x,y) {
return [x+1,y+1];
}
另一方面,使用 Chrome (v 18) 中的开发人员工具,它会抱怨“未捕获的引用错误:分配中的左侧无效”